Olympus E-M1X vs E-M5 II

The Olympus OM-D E-M1X and the Olympus OM-D E-M5 Mark II are two enthusiast cameras that were officially introduced, respectively, in January 2019 and February 2015. Both the E-M1X and the E-M5 II are mirrorless interchangeable lens cameras that are equipped with a Four Thirds sensor. The E-M1X has a resolution of 20.2 megapixels, whereas the E-M5 II provides 15.9 MP.

Below is an overview of the main specs of the two cameras as a starting point for the comparison.

Body comparison

The side-by-side display below illustrates the physical size and weight of the Olympus E-M1X and the Olympus E-M5 II. The two cameras are presented according to their relative size. Three consecutive perspectives from the front, the top, and the back are available. All width, height and depth measures are rounded to the nearest millimeter.

Both cameras are available in two different colors (black, silver).

Size Olympus E-M1X vs Olympus E-M5 II
Compare E-M1X versus E-M5 II top
Comparison E-M1X or E-M5 II rear

If the front view area (width x height) of the cameras is taken as an aggregate measure of their size, the Olympus E-M5 II is considerably smaller (50 percent) than the Olympus E-M1X. Moreover, the E-M5 II is substantially lighter (53 percent) than the E-M1X. In this context, it is worth noting that both cameras are splash and dust-proof and can, hence, be used in inclement weather conditions or harsh environments.

The above size and weight comparisons are to some extent incomplete since they do not consider the interchangeable lenses that both of these cameras require. In this particular case, both cameras feature the same lens mount, so that they can use the same lenses. You can compare the optics available in the Micro Four Thirds Lens Catalog. Mirrorless cameras, such as the two under consideration, have the additional advantage of having a short flange to focal plane distance, which makes it possible to mount many lenses from other systems onto the camera via adapters.

Concerning battery life, the E-M1X gets 870 shots out of its Olympus BLH-1 battery, while the E-M5 II can take 310 images on a single charge of its Olympus BLN-1 power pack. As can be seen in the images above, the E-M1X has a battery grip built in. This facilitates image-taking in portrait orientation and gives it additional battery power. In order to provide similar functionality for the E-M5 II, Olympus provides the HLD-8 vertical grip as an optional accessory (see here on ebay). The power pack in the E-M1X can be charged via the USB port, so that it is not always necessary to take the battery charger along when travelling.

The price is, of course, an important factor in any camera decision. The listed launch prices provide an indication of the market segment that the manufacturer of the cameras have been targeting. The E-M5 II was launched at a markedly lower price (by 63 percent) than the E-M1X, which puts it into a different market segment. Usually, retail prices stay at first close to the launch price, but after several months, discounts become available. Later in the product cycle and, in particular, when the replacement model is about to appear, further discounting and stock clearance sales often push the camera price considerably down. Then, after the new model is out, very good deals can frequently be found on the pre-owned market.

Sensor comparison

The size of the imaging sensor is a crucial determinant of image quality. A large sensor will tend to have larger individual pixels that provide better low-light sensitivity, wider dynamic range, and richer color-depth than smaller pixel-units in a sensor of the same technological generation. Further, a large sensor camera will give the photographer additional creative options when using shallow depth-of-field to isolate a subject from its background. On the downside, larger sensors tend to be associated with larger, more expensive camera bodies and lenses.

Both cameras under consideration feature a Four Thirds sensor and have a format factor (sometimes also referred to as "crop factor") of 2.0. Within the spectrum of camera sensors, this places the review cameras among the medium-sized sensor cameras that aim to strike a balance between image quality and portability. Both cameras feature a native aspect ratio (sensor width to sensor height) of 4:3.

In terms of chip-set technology, the E-M1X uses a more advanced image processing engine (Dual TruePic VIII) than the E-M5 II (TruePic VII), with benefits for noise reduction, color accuracy, and processing speed.

Olympus E-M1X and Olympus E-M5 II sensor measures

While the two cameras under review share the same sensor size, the E-M1X offers a higher resolution of 20.2 megapixels, compared with 15.9 MP of the E-M5 II. This megapixels advantage translates into a 13 percent gain in linear resolution. On the other hand, these sensor specs imply that the E-M1X has a higher pixel density and a smaller size of the individual pixel (with a pixel pitch of 3.34μm versus 3.76μm for the E-M5 II). In this context, it should be noted, however, that the E-M1X is much more recent (by 3 years and 11 months) than the E-M5 II, and its sensor will have benefitted from technological advances during this time that compensate for the smaller pixel size. Coming back to sensor resolution, it should be mentioned that the E-M1X has no anti-alias filter installed, so that it can capture all the detail its sensor resolves.

The resolution advantage of the Olympus E-M1X implies greater flexibility for cropping images or the possibility to print larger pictures. The maximum print size of the E-M1X for good quality output (200 dots per inch) amounts to 25.9 x 19.4 inches or 65.8 x 49.4 cm, for very good quality (250 dpi) 20.7 x 15.6 inches or 52.7 x 39.5 cm, and for excellent quality (300 dpi) 17.3 x 13 inches or 43.9 x 32.9 cm. The corresponding values for the Olympus E-M5 II are 23 x 17.3 inches or 58.5 x 43.9 cm for good quality, 18.4 x 13.8 inches or 46.8 x 35.1 cm for very good quality, and 15.4 x 11.5 inches or 39 x 29.3 cm for excellent quality prints.

The E-M1X has on-sensor phase detect pixels, which results in fast and reliable autofocus acquisition even during live view operation.

Both cameras have the capacity to capture high quality composite images by combining multiple shots after shifting the sensor by miniscule distances. This multi-shot, pixel-shift mode is most suitable for photography of stationary objects (landscapes, studio scenes).

The Olympus OM-D E-M1X has a native sensitivity range from ISO 200 to ISO 25600, which can be extended to ISO 64-25600. The corresponding ISO settings for the Olympus OM-D E-M5 Mark II are ISO 200 to ISO 25600, with the possibility to increase the ISO range to 100-25600.

Technology-wise, both cameras are equipped with CMOS (Complementary Metal–Oxide–Semiconductor) sensors. Both cameras use a Bayer filter for capturing RGB colors on a square grid of photosensors. This arrangement is found in most digital cameras.

Many modern cameras are not only capable of taking still images, but also of capturing video footage. Both cameras under consideration are equipped with sensors that have a sufficiently high read-out speed for moving images, but the E-M1X provides a higher video resolution than the E-M5 II. It can shoot video footage at 4K/30p, while the E-M5 II is limited to 1080/60p.

Feature comparison

Apart from body and sensor, cameras can and do differ across a range of features. The E-M1X and the E-M5 II are similar in the sense that both feature an electronic viewfinder, which is helpful when framing images in bright sunlight. Moreover, their viewfinders offer an identical resolution of 2360k dots. Both cameras have an articulated rear screen that can be turned to be front-facing. This feature will be particularly appreciated by vloggers and photographers who are interested in taking selfies.

The reported shutter speed information refers to the use of the mechanical shutter. Yet, some cameras only have an electronic shutter, while others have an electronic shutter in addition to a mechanical one. In fact, both cameras under consideration feature an electronic shutter, which makes completely silent shooting possible. However, this mode is less suitable for photographing moving objects (risk of rolling shutter) or shooting under artificial light sources (risk of flickering).

The Olympus E-M1X and the Olympus E-M5 II both have an intervalometer built-in. This enables the photographer to capture time lapse sequences, such as flower blooming, a sunset or moon rise, without purchasing an external camera trigger and related software.

Concerning the storage of imaging data, both the E-M1X and the E-M5 II write their files to SDXC cards. The E-M1X features dual card slots, which can be very useful in case a memory card fails. In contrast, the E-M5 II only has one slot. Both cameras support UHS-II cards, which provide for Ultra High Speed data transfer of up to 312 MB/s.

Connectivity comparison

For some imaging applications, the extent to which a camera can communicate with its environment can be an important aspect in the camera decision process. It is notable that the E-M1X has a headphone jack, which is not present on the E-M5 II This port makes it possible to attach external headphones and monitor the quality of sound during the recording process.

Both cameras feature a PC Sync terminal to control professional strobe lights, which will be appreciated by studio photographers.

Travel and landscape photographers will find it useful that the E-M1X has an internal geolocalization sensor and can record GPS coordinates in its EXIF data.

Both the E-M1X and the E-M5 II have been discontinued, but can regularly be found used on ebay. The E-M5 II was replaced by the Olympus E-M5 III, while the E-M1X does not have a direct successor. Review summary

So how do things add up? Which of the two cameras – the Olympus E-M1X or the Olympus E-M5 II – has the upper hand? Is one clearly better than the other? A synthesis of the relative strong points of each of the models is listed below.


Reasons to prefer the Olympus OM-D E-M1X:

  • More detail: Offers more megapixels (20.2 vs 15.9MP) with a 13% higher linear resolution.
  • Maximized detail: Lacks an anti-alias filter to exploit the sensor's full resolution potential.
  • Better jpgs: Has a more modern image processing engine (Dual TruePic VIII vs TruePic VII).
  • Better video: Provides higher definition movie capture (4K/30p vs 1080/60p).
  • Better live-view autofocus: Features on-sensor phase-detection for more confident autofocus.
  • Better sound control: Has a headphone port that enables audio monitoring while recording.
  • Larger viewfinder image: Features a viewfinder with a higher magnification (0.83x vs 0.74x).
  • Faster burst: Shoots at higher frequency (18 vs 10 flaps/sec) to capture the decisive moment.
  • More portrait friendly: Features an integrated vertical grip for easier portrait shooting.
  • Longer lasting: Can take more shots (870 versus 310) on a single battery charge.
  • Easier travel charging: Can be conveniently charged via its USB port.
  • Easier geotagging: Features an internal GPS sensor to log localization data.
  • Faster data transfer: Supports a more advanced USB protocol (3.0 vs 2.0).
  • Easier wireless transfer: Supports Bluetooth for image sharing without cables.
  • Greater peace of mind: Features a second card slot as a backup in case of memory card failure.
  • More modern: Reflects 3 years and 11 months of technical progress since the E-M5 II launch.


Arguments in favor of the Olympus OM-D E-M5 Mark II:

  • Better moiré control: Has an anti-alias filter to avoid artificial patterns to appear in images.
  • More compact: Is smaller (124x85mm vs 144x147mm) and will fit more readily into a bag.
  • Less heavy: Has a lower weight (by 528g or 53 percent) and is thus easier to take along.
  • More affordable: Was introduced into a lower priced category (63 percent cheaper at launch).
  • More heavily discounted: Has been around for much longer (launched in February 2015).

If the number of relative strengths (bullet points above) is taken as a guide, the E-M1X is the clear winner of the match-up (16 : 5 points). However, the relevance of individual strengths will vary across photographers, so that you might want to apply your own weighing scheme to the summary points when reflecting and deciding on a new camera. A professional sports photographer will view the differences between cameras in a way that diverges from the perspective of a street photog, and a person interested in family portraits has distinct needs from a landscape shooter. Hence, the decision which camera is best and worth buying is often a very personal one.

The above review scores should be interpreted with care, though. The ratings were established in reference to similarly priced cameras that were available in the market at the time of the review. Hence, a score should always be seen in the context of the camera's market launch date and its price, and comparisons of ratings among very different cameras or across long time periods have little meaning. Also, please note that some of the review sites have changed their methodology and reporting over time.
